Comprehending Disability Scooters
Disability scooters are electric mobility Scooters Uk cars created to assist people with mobility problems. These scooters are available in various sizes and shapes, making it easier for users to browse through indoor and outdoor environments.
Kinds Of Disability Scooters
When considering a disability scooter, it is necessary to understand the numerous types available in the market:
TypeDescriptionAdvantages3-Wheel ScootersSuitable for indoor use due to their tight turning radius.Simpler to navigate in small spaces.4-Wheel ScootersOffer much better stability, security, and enhanced outdoor efficiency.Appropriate for irregular surface areas and longer distances.Durable ScootersDesigned for larger individuals, these scooters can manage more weight and offer boosted sturdiness.Increased weight capacity and robust functions.Folding ScootersCompact and easily foldable, making them perfect for travel.Portable, lightweight, and easy to shop.All-Terrain ScootersGeared up for a variety of surfaces, from rough surface to pavement.Perfect for outdoor activity and experience.Benefits of Using Disability Scooters
Disability scooters provide numerous benefits that contribute favorably to individuals' lives. These consist of:

Selecting the ideal mobility scooter involves several factors to consider:
Weight Capacity: Ensure the scooter can safely support the user's weight.Range: Consider how far the scooter can take a trip on a full charge, dealing with the user's needs.Seat Comfort: Look for an ergonomic seat that offers appropriate assistance, especially for longer trips.Portability: If traveling frequently, think about a folding scooter for ease of transportation.Terrain: Choose a scooter developed for the kind of environment you'll be utilizing it in-- whether it's smooth walkways or rugged surfaces.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Just how much do disability scooters cost?
The price of disability scooters differs substantially based upon features, type, and brand. Usually, costs can range from ₤ 800 to over ₤ 3,000.
2. Do I need a prescription to buy a mobility scooter?
A prescription is not usually required for buying a mobility scooter, however it might be necessary for insurance coverage.
3. Can I utilize a disability scooter without a motorist's license?
Yes, individuals can operate mobility scooters without a motorist's license, as they are not categorized as motor cars.
4. How quickly can disability scooters go?
Many mobility scooters have a speed variety of 4 to 8 miles per hour, depending upon the design.
5. Can I take my scooter on public transportation?
Many public transport services accommodate mobility scooters, however consulting the particular transportation authority for guidelines and accessibility is advisable.
